    I had a long engagement so when we sent the STD's it would have been too early to do the hotel information.  We also didn't have a huge amount of OOT guests so we just sent the hotel info in our wedding invites and for that handful of ppl that came from OOT I gave them the hotel info via the phone. 

    If the timing works and you have alot of OOT ppl, it wouldn't hurt to send the info then if you can, its a nice idea.

    We sent the hotel info because we got married in June and had to deal with the hotels rooms being possibly being taken up with high school graduations and proms. So we just wanted to give the info as early as we could. But most hotels won't book rooms until a year out, so realize that when you send your save the dates. We sent ours at Thanksgiving, so it was a little more than six months out.
